Portuguese Phrase
É muito gentil da sua parte por perguntar.
Meaning
This phrase is a polite way to express gratitude when someone shows concern or interest in your well-being or situation. It combines the adjective 'gentil' (kind) with the idiomatic expression 'da sua parte' (on your part). It sounds formal yet warm, acknowledging the thoughtfulness of the other person.
When to use
Use this in formal or semi-formal situations when someone asks how you are feeling after an illness or how a project is going. It is a more sophisticated alternative to a simple 'obrigado'.

É
The third-person singular of the verb 'ser', used here to describe a characteristic of the gesture.
Da sua parte
An idiomatic expression meaning 'on your part' which is the standard way to say 'of you' in this context.
Por perguntar
The preposition 'por' is used to indicate the reason or cause for the kindness, followed by the infinitive verb.

✕Common Mistakes
É muito gentil de você por perguntar.
While understandable, 'da sua parte' is the standard idiomatic structure in this context.
É muito gentil da sua parte para perguntar.
Use 'por' followed by the infinitive to indicate the reason for the kindness.

Cultural Tip
In Brazilian culture, expressing gratitude with a bit of extra warmth is common. Using 'da sua parte' adds a layer of politeness that is highly valued in social interactions, especially with acquaintances or in professional settings.
